Trong bài tập này chúng ta sẽ thực hiện chương trình C++ để sắp xếp các số trong mảng theo thứ tự tăng dần, đây là một bài tập căn bản thường gặp trong khi học ngôn ngữ C++.
Bạn đang xem: Sắp xếp mảng 1 chiều tăng dần trong c
Chương trình sau đây người dùng sẽ nhập vào n số, sau khi người dùng nhập xong các số đó, chương trình này sẽ sắp xếp và hiển thị chúng theo thứ tự tăng dần.
Ở đây mình đã tạo ra một hàm do người dùng định nghĩa sort_numbers_asceinating() cho mục đích sắp xếp.
Xem thêm: Trả Lời Thắc Mắc Về Mức Học Phí Đại Học Trà Vinh 2020, Học Phí Đại Học Trà Vinh 2020
Ví dụ: Chương trình C++ để sắp xếp các số trong mảng theo thứ tự tăng dần.
Sau khi chúng ta tạo một hàm sắp xếp sort_numbers_asceinating() để thực hiện công việc sắp xếp theo thứ tự tăng dần thì chúng ta gọi nó ở hàm main() để sử dụng và hiển thị kết quả ra màn hình bằng câu lệnh cout, cin
Bài viết này được đăng tại
#include using namespace std;void sort_numbers_ascending(int number<>, int count){ int temp, i, j, k; for (j = 0; j number) { temp = number; number = number; number = temp; } } } cout>count; cout>number; sort_numbers_ascending(number, count);}
Kết quả:
Như vậy là chúng ta đã thực hiện xong chương trình C++ để sắp xếp các số trong mảng. Chúc các bạn thực hiện thành công!!!
Tổng hợp hơn 1000 bài tập C / C++ có lời giải
Tổng hợp hơn 1000 bài tập C / C++ có lời giải
Bài này sẽ tổng hợp hơn 1000 bài tập C / C++ có lời giải…
Các hàm toán học (math) trong C / C++
Các hàm toán học (math) trong C / C++
Nếu bạn đang học C++ căn bản thì phải biết công dụng của những hàm…
Bài tập vòng lặp while và do while trong C++
Bài tập vòng lặp while và do while trong C++
Nếu một bài toán được giải bằng vòng lặp while thì bạn hoàn toàn có…
Bài tập vòng lặp for trong C++ có lời giải
Bài tập vòng lặp for trong C++ có lời giải
Vòng lặp for C++ rất quan trọng, nó được sử dụng rất nhiều khi xử…
Bài tập if else trong C++ (có đổi sang switch case)
Bài tập if else trong C++ (có đổi sang switch case)
Để thành thạo hai lệnh rẻ nhánh if else và switch case thì bạn phải…
Các toán tử trong C++
Các toán tử trong C++
Toán tử đóng vai trò rất quan trọng trong lập trình, nó giúp chúng ta…
Ngôn ngữ C++ là gì? Dùng làm gì trong công nghệ thông tin?
Ngôn ngữ C++ là gì? Dùng làm gì trong công nghệ thông tin?
C++ là một ngôn ngữ lập trình phổ biến và mạnh mẽ có kiểu dữ…
Hàm đệ quy trong ngôn ngữ C
Hàm đệ quy trong ngôn ngữ C
Giải thuật đệ quy nói chung và trong ngôn ngữ C nói riêng thì hàm…